Property Details for 8/101-103 Glass St, Essendon

8/101-103 Glass St, Essendon is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1970.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 1982.

About Essendon 3040

The size of Essendon is approximately 6.2 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 8.4% of total area. The population of Essendon in 2016 was 20596 people. By 2021 the population was 21240 showing a population growth of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Essendon is 20-29 years. Households in Essendon are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Essendon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 62.10% of the homes in Essendon were owner-occupied compared with 60.20% in 2016.

Essendon has 13,015 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Essendon have seen a 15.14% increase in median value, while Units have seen a -1.22% decrease. As at 31 March 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Essendon is $1,942,598 while the median value for Units is $592,532.
  • Houses have a median rent of $795 while Units have a median rent of $528.
There are currently 23 properties listed for sale, and 10 properties listed for rent in Essendon on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 647 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Essendon.
